java에서 디렉토리(폴더)를 만들때는 어떻게 하면 될까...

이 소스를 보고 있자니 c에서는 어떻게 처리를 해 주는지 궁금해졌다
dos(Windows), Xnix 에서의 표현방법의 차이에따라

두가지 방식이 다 되는지 테스트를 해 보았다
dos(windows) 식으로 쓸려면 \가 포함이 되어야 하는데
" " 안에서 써야되므로 \\ 와 같이 두번 써주어야 한다

[CODE type="java"]
import java.io.File;

public class orz {
[tab]


[tab]public static void main(String args[]){

[tab][tab]File Dos = new File("d\\dos\\foo\\bar");
[tab][tab]File Xnix = new File("d/xnix/foo/bar");
[tab][tab]
[tab][tab]Dos.mkdirs();
[tab][tab]Xnix.mkdirs();
[tab][tab][tab][tab]
[tab]}
}
[/HTML][/CODE]

위 코드 수행 결과, 해당하는 디렉토리가 생성 되었다.
개인적인 견해로는 \\를 두번쓰는 dos  형식보다
/ 한번 쓰는 xnix 형식이 코더 입장에서 볼때 편해 보인다

2006/07/18 20:46 2006/07/18 20:46

Trackback Address :: 이 글에는 트랙백을 보낼 수 없습니다